Amazons (1986) Review

Mystery and excitement await as you enter the fantastic medieval world of the Amazons, where magic reigns supreme and betrayal looms at every turn! In order to defeat the evil wizard Kalungo and his vicious minions, the Amazons must recover a talisman sword whose whereabouts have remained unknown for 500 years. Only the beautiful young warrior, Dyala, has the vision needed to retrieve the sword. She is joined on her mission with the lovely Tashi, her sworn rival, on a perilous journey against the power of Kalungo’s magic, the savagery of fierce tribesmen and generations of family rivalry.

Runtime: 75 minutes
Director: Alex Sessa
Starring: Windsor Taylor Randolph, Penelope Reed, Joseph Whipp
MPAA Rating: Unrated
Final Score: 4/10

The Crown and the Dragon (2013) Review

Runtime: 91 minutes
Director: Anne Black
Starring: Amy de Bhrun, David Hayon, Tim Treloar
MPAA Rating: Not Rated
Final Score: 5.5/10

Summary
In a war-torn country that is plagued by a vicious dragon, Elenn, a noblewoman, accompanies her aunt on a mission to bring an ancient relic to the secret coronation of the rightful king. When her aunt is murdered on the road, Elenn must take her aunt’s place at the coronation and hires a smuggler to escort her across the volatile country. Elenn must find within herself the strength to fulfill her aunt’s calling to free the people, and become the Paladin – the long foretold dragon slayer.
